WebMar 7, 2024 · Wrap: Wrap the fiddleheads loosely in a damp paper towel. Bag: Place the wrapped fiddleheads in a plastic bag or container with holes for air circulation. Store: Store the bag or container in the vegetable crisper section of the refrigerator. Fiddleheads can be stored for up to 2 days using this method.
